What is MUDRA Loan Yojana 2025?

MUDRA denotes Micro Units Development and Refinance Agency. It is supporting scheme which normally designed to provide funds to the small businesses and entrepreneurship. It was created to provide refinancing and funding for micro-enterprises through financial institutions such as banks and non-banking financial companies. In the era of financial inclusion, MUDRA loan scheme 2025 is playing an important role to boost the economy.

MUDRA Yojna is launched by the govt. of India and it acts as a refinancing institution and financial services provider. It specifically serves small businesses that often find it difficult to obtain loans from traditional banks. We can consider this as a medium between the banks, NBFCs, MFIs and the borrowers. Having MUDRA yojana one can get a business loan of up to ₹20 lakh without giving any mortgage. This means the borrowers don’t have to undertake any property or assets as security. This is particularly beneficial for small businesses, traders, artisans, street vendors, and micro-entrepreneurs who usually lack formal assets.

Types of Mudra Loan 2025

Basically, Mudra loans are categorized into three different funding needs that is Shishu Loan, Kishore Loan, Tarun Loan. The Shishu loan is meant for then who are going to start their business. It offers an amount of Rs. 50000.00, while the Kishore loan category offers Rs. 50,000 to Rs. 5,00,000 to the applicants who wants to grow their business from the seeding stage to one stage upper. Then comes the Tarun loan category, which helps the applicants in further growth of their business by providing them amounts above Rs. 5,00,000 and up to Rs. 10,00,000.

Silent Features of PMMY Loan Yojana 2025

Mudra loan carries several features like it includes cash credits along with term loans and overdraft options. The applicant can get loans up to Rs. 20 lakhs and this limit was Rs. 10 lakhs after the Budget 2024. As per the policies set by different banks the interest rates are decided. Also the tenure is settled by the lending institution. If we see the processing fee, then you will be glad to know that there is no processing fees for loans that are up to Rs. 50,000, coming under the Sishu category. The processing fees for the Kishore and Tarun category loan varies as per the lending institution.

Mudra Loan Rejection Reasons 2025

Getting a loan is not that easy. Every process need some fair documentation. At the time of applying MUDRA loans, many small business owners face some difficulties with Mudra loan applications that can result in rejection. Here are some challenges related to Mudra loans and tips to help you get through them. So at first we can consider of the major problem is lack of knowledge. As this is just launched 10 years of now, the scheme is relatively new compared to traditional business loans, which is why many people in the business community are not well-informed about it.

To have the loan the applicants need to meet the eligibility requirement. And lack of this led to confusion and causes rejection. Many applicants go to banks, NBFCs, and MFIs as individuals instead of as business entities which complicates the documentation process.

The partnered banks are sometimes refuse to approve applications for the PM loan yojana due to concerns about non-performing assets which results in delays in loan processing for borrowers. New entrepreneurs looking for small business loan options frequently encounter rejections because they lack a credit history.

Sometimes apart from the credit history, it causes delay in the approval due to lack of efficient staffs and digitalization at the rural bank branches, who automatically causes slowdownin the approval of small loans for business owners. On the other hand presenting the accurate documents like business registration or tax documentation is necessary. Lack of presenting these documents complicates the process of getting loans under the PM loan yojana. Lacking in financial literacy is another reason of not getting the loan further. Lack of credibility or having no knowledge of drafting a plan or a proper financial management lead to rejection also.

The lack of knowledge about the types of loan, eligibility criteria, the application process results in this financial resource being underused, especially in rural regions where information access can be limited. The applicants of rural areas find more difficulty and face the rejection as they find it hard to keep track of their Mudra Yojana loan applications due to limited digital support.

Although applying for a loan online is available, delays in updating loan account information and status create uncertainty for borrowers. Rejections validate the points of errors or common mistakes made by the applicants like having a different address on their Aadhaar card as compared to their rental agreement which can the mismatch. And in the cases where the applicants fails to prove their real business purpose, the banks automatically reject the applications and don’t approve.

The financial intermediaries need current account, Udyam Certificate, past transactional records to prove the credibility. Without any banking history, there is no loan. In the case of poor CIBIL score that means if they will found you as a defaulter then your loan will get the rejection straight away. There are many more things like unsteady deposits, several bounced cheques, or a low average balance which indicate financial instability, can be the cause of the rejection. Moreover if you are already paying of the debts, and your debt to income ratio is increasing, in this case you will face the rejection.

What is a Mudra Loan 2025?

Under the Pradhan Mantri MUDRA Yojana (PMMY), the Mudra Loan is a government-backed loan program that provides small and micro businesses that are not corporations or farms with loans up to ₹10 lakh without collateral.

Which are the various Mudra Loan categories?

Shishu: Up to ₹50,000 in loans
Kishor – ₹50,001 to ₹5 lakh
Tarun – ₹5 lakh to ₹10 lakh

How can I prevent being denied a Mudra Loan in 2025?

Verify business documents and KYC again.
Make sure you have your GST/ITR and bank statements.
Keep your CIBIL score high (ideally above 650).
Make sure your business plan is straightforward and practical.
Don’t conceal any outstanding loans or debts.
Choose the appropriate category to apply for (Shishu, Kishor, or Tarun).
